What kind of flour is ideal for bagels in this regard?

Flour is a significant component in bagels, and the type of flour used can impact the flavor and consistency of the bagel. High-gluten flour, which has a protein concentration of roughly 14%, works best for baking bagels. This kind of flour gives bagels their distinctive chewy texture. High-gluten flour can also be replaced with bread flour, but the chewiness won’t likely be the same.

Similarly, how do you evaluate a bagel?

There are a few things to think about when assessing a bagel. The first is the texture, which ought to be somewhat crispy on the exterior and chewy on the interior. The flavor comes in second and should be mildly sweet and little salty. The third factor is the look, which must be smooth and golden brown on the outside. Finally, the size should be uniform, with a 3–4 inch diameter.

You can also inquire about what goes well on a bagel.

There are many different toppings that go well with bagels. Cream cheese, butter, jam, peanut butter, honey, and many varieties of deli meat are a few popular choices. Add smoked salmon, capers, and cream cheese for a savourier option. Try topping with sliced strawberries and whipped cream for a sweeter option.
